guill a9f1bb10a5 Fix progress update crossover between users (#9706)
* Fix showing progress from other sessions

Because `client_id` was missing from ths `progress_state` message, it
was being sent to all connected sessions. This technically meant that if
someone had a graph with the same nodes, they would see the progress
updates for others.

Also added a test to prevent reoccurance and moved the tests around to
make CI easier to hook up.

* Fix CI issues related to timing-sensitive tests

import os
import pytest
# Command line arguments for pytest
def pytest_addoption(parser):
parser.addoption('--output_dir', action="store", default='tests/inference/samples', help='Output directory for generated images')
parser.addoption("--listen", type=str, default="127.0.0.1", metavar="IP", nargs="?", const="0.0.0.0", help="Specify the IP address to listen on (default: 127.0.0.1). If --listen is provided without an argument, it defaults to 0.0.0.0. (listens on all)")
parser.addoption("--port", type=int, default=8188, help="Set the listen port.")
parser.addoption("--skip-timing-checks", action="store_true", default=False, help="Skip timing-related assertions in tests (useful for CI environments with variable performance)")
# This initializes args at the beginning of the test session
@pytest.fixture(scope="session", autouse=True)
def args_pytest(pytestconfig):
args = {}
args['output_dir'] = pytestconfig.getoption('output_dir')
args['listen'] = pytestconfig.getoption('listen')
args['port'] = pytestconfig.getoption('port')
os.makedirs(args['output_dir'], exist_ok=True)
return args
@pytest.fixture(scope="session")
def skip_timing_checks(pytestconfig):
"""Fixture that returns whether timing checks should be skipped."""
return pytestconfig.getoption("--skip-timing-checks")
def pytest_collection_modifyitems(items):
# Modifies items so tests run in the correct order
LAST_TESTS = ['test_quality']
# Move the last items to the end
last_items = []
for test_name in LAST_TESTS:
for item in items.copy():
print(item.module.__name__, item) # noqa: T201
if item.module.__name__ == test_name:
last_items.append(item)
items.remove(item)
items.extend(last_items)
